struct TargetTransformInfo::VPLegalization
Declaration
struct TargetTransformInfo::VPLegalization { /* full declaration omitted */ };
Declared at: llvm/include/llvm/Analysis/TargetTransformInfo.h:1462
Member Variables
- public llvm::TargetTransformInfo::VPLegalization:: VPTransform EVLParamStrategy
- public llvm::TargetTransformInfo::VPLegalization:: VPTransform OpStrategy
Method Overview
- public VPLegalization(llvm::TargetTransformInfo::VPLegalization::VPTransform EVLParamStrategy, llvm::TargetTransformInfo::VPLegalization::VPTransform OpStrategy)
- public bool shouldDoNothing() const
Methods
¶VPLegalization(
llvm::TargetTransformInfo::VPLegalization::
VPTransform EVLParamStrategy,
llvm::TargetTransformInfo::VPLegalization::
VPTransform OpStrategy)
VPLegalization(
llvm::TargetTransformInfo::VPLegalization::
VPTransform EVLParamStrategy,
llvm::TargetTransformInfo::VPLegalization::
VPTransform OpStrategy)
Declared at: llvm/include/llvm/Analysis/TargetTransformInfo.h:1487
Parameters
- llvm::TargetTransformInfo::VPLegalization:: VPTransform EVLParamStrategy
- llvm::TargetTransformInfo::VPLegalization:: VPTransform OpStrategy
¶bool shouldDoNothing() const
bool shouldDoNothing() const
Declared at: llvm/include/llvm/Analysis/TargetTransformInfo.h:1484